| Project Information
The purposes of this project are to: (1) replace
the existing pavement and widen I-465 from I-65 to just north of
86th Street; (2) Construct additional lanes along I-465 from I-65
to one-half south of 71st Street; (3) Reconstruct the 71st Street
interchange to include a loop ramp in the northwest quadrant and
a direct connection to 73rd Street in the northeast quadrant; (4)
Reconstruct and widen 71st Street from Intech Boulevard to Woodland
Drive; (5) Reconstruct the 79th Street bridge over I-465 and reconstruct
79th Street from 900 feet west to 750 feet east of I-465; (6) Reconstruct
the 86th Street interchange to include a loop ramp in the northwest
quadrant.
The lane configuration of I-465 will be four through
lanes and two auxiliary lanes in each direction. The basic configuration
of both 71st and 86th Streets will be two through lanes and up to
three auxiliary lanes in each direction. The cross section of 79th
Street will be one through lane and one dedicated bicycle lane in
each direction. In addition, multi-use trails will cross through
both interchanges.
Construction activities will begin in 2004 with
the reconstruction of the 79th Street Bridge, addition of lanes
on I-465 between I-65 and 71st Street, and mainline work required
for widespread maintenance of traffic. Work scheduled for 2005 include
the replacement and widening of pavement of I-465 mainline and the
reconstruction of the bridges over 71st and 86th Streets. In 2006,
the 71st and 86th Street interchanges will be rebuilt. It is planned
that all affected roads will be open to unrestricted traffic by
2007.
Traffic will be maintained through a variety of
methods. The 79th Street traffic will be detoured during the bridge
replacement. Mainline I-465 will be maintained by crossovers, while
71st and 86th Streets will be restricted to two lanes during construction.
Interchange ramps will use temporary connections when possible,
however if temporary connections are not possible, detours to the
next interchange will be utilized.
